Ok. Say we had 55 for the sake of argument… care to elaborate on how many were true freshmen, walk-ons, etc.?

When you have numbers that low, things you don’t have:

- Senior leadership/experience at key positions

- High level of talent across the board, meaning heavy weaknesses

- Depth. At all. Much less QUALITY depth.

- The ability to run more than basic schemes on both sides of the ball due to the talent and depth issues

- The ability to endure players transferring out without getting worse off in depth

So please, do explain how you can have any semblance of success as a coach when you literally don’t have the resources to succeed from the very start.

Limited safeties are exposed by poor play up the middle. Weak DTs limit LBs. Limited LBs force safeties to have to play in the box. Safeties in the box get exposed in coverage.

Shore up your interior with people who can actually hold the line or get penetration, and your linebackers will be able to flow to the ball better and cutback lanes will be shut down. Free up your safeties to be pass first and their play improves. This lets the CBs play closer to the line in press and help more on outside runs.
